Output 31c108c554b23b6b3b19fae931497df0fae31cb24c48ab5917519e7c43530d6b:1

value
33647680
script pubkey
OP_0 OP_PUSHBYTES_20 321ac7e9f0dd8132ead3fc8c548152e28c0ddadc
address
ltc1qxgdv060smkqn96knljx9fq2ju2xqmkkupjzq4j
transaction
31c108c554b23b6b3b19fae931497df0fae31cb24c48ab5917519e7c43530d6b
spent
true